Today’s good news story comes from Killington, Vermont.


In a remarkable display of teamwork and dedication, the Killington Police Department, along with the Killington Search and Rescue (KSAR) team, successfully rescued 23 lost skiers and snowboarders in a challenging backcountry operation that unfolded on January 20, 2024.


lost skiers rescued

Killington Police Department


The saga began when the Killington Police Department received a distress call at approximately 2:30 p.m., alerting them to 7-9 lost individuals in the backcountry.


However, as the officers, in collaboration with VSP SAR Coordinator Drew Clymer, delved into the investigation, they uncovered a more extensive situation involving a total of 21 lost individuals, including 6 juveniles.


Quick decision-making led to the activation of KSAR, who swiftly mobilized with 12 dedicated members. Braving frigid temperatures, the team hiked, snowshoed, and skinned approximately 5 miles to reach the stranded skiers and snowboarders. Their goal was clear: evaluate the situation and bring everyone back to safety.
